Repair Volkswagen Passat B3-B4/Passat B3-B4>> Transmission>> Mechanical transmission>> Differential

Fig. 8.32. Differential: 1 — a half shaft flange; 2 — a lock ring; 3 — uplotniteln a differential ring; 4 — the speedometer drive; 5 — the conducted cogwheel of the main transfer; 6 — a differential box; 7 — the differential bearing; 8 — a compensation washer; 9 — a sealing ring of differential; 10 — a lock ring; 11 — a driving flange; 12 — semi-axial gear wheels; 13 — satellites; 14 — an axis of satellites; 15 — a separator; 16 — a secondary shaft; 17 — a speedometer drive gear wheel; 18 — the differential bearing


You carry out dismantling of differential in the following order (rice 8.32)
carefully clear and examine differential. With wear or damages replace it. When replacing of the conducted cogwheel of the main transfer replace a secondary shaft as they are coordinated with each other;

Fig. 8.33. Drilling of rivets of fastening of the conducted cogwheel of the main transfer to a differential box


for removal of the conducted cogwheel of the main transfer, a drill with a diameter of 12 mm drill rivets of fastening of a cogwheel to a box of differential (fig. 8.33) and remove the conducted cogwheel of the main transfer. Protect differential bearings from metal shavings which are formed when drilling. At installation of the conducted cogwheel of the main transfer use special bolts with nuts;
stripper, press bearings from a differential box. Before removal of bearings previously remove the speedometer drive;
hammer with a drift from soft metal against the stop a spring pin into an axis of satellites and, striking blows to an axis end face, beat out an axis of satellites from a differential box;
take satellites, semi-axial gear wheels and a separator from a differential box;
drift from soft metal beat out a spring pin from an axis of satellites.
You carry out assembly of differential in the following order:
check a condition of details of differential;

Fig. 8.34. Arrangement of a spring lock pin (1) of fastening of an axis of satellites. Length of a pin is 28,5 mm


oil a separator, establish it in a differential box. Insert satellites and an axis of satellites. Turn an axis of satellites so that openings in a box of differential and an axis of satellites for installation of a spring pin were combined and hammer a spring pin so that it entered almost to the middle of an axis of satellites (fig. 8.34) ;
establish from two parties of a box of differential semi-axial gear wheels so that axes of semi-axial gear wheels coincided with a differential box axis;

Fig. 8.35. An arrangement of two guides of bolts (A), for orientation of the conducted cogwheel at its installation on a differential box


insert two special bolts (fig. 8.35) of fastening of the conducted cogwheel of the main transfer from two opposite sides into a differential box. Before installation heat the conducted cogwheel of the main transfer to temperature of 100 °C and establish it on a differential box;

Fig. 8.36. An arrangement of bolts of fastening of the conducted cogwheel of the main transfer to a differential box


establish new special bolts (fig. 8.36) , nuts and lock washers and tighten nuts the regulated moment;
establish a gear wheel of the drive of a speedometer and new conic bearings;
temporarily (without lock rings) establish drive flanges in differential and check its work.
